Among the standout contenders for this​ year’s‍ PGA ‍championship at Aronimink are players with precise iron games and an exceptional short game. ⁢Veterans⁣ like⁣ Patrick Cantlay ⁤and Xander Schauffele ⁣ fit‍ the mold​ perfectly, displaying ​consistent form ⁤on⁤ courses that demand both accuracy and strategic finesse. Their ability‍ to handle Aronimink’s ​undulating greens and narrow ‌fairways gives them⁤ a competitive edge ⁤over the rest⁢ of⁤ the field.

Dark horse candidates ​to watch include ⁤emerging talents such as Keegan Bradley and Tom Kim, who possess the‌ length and creativity to‌ capitalize ​on scoring opportunities despite ⁢the course’s difficulty. ⁢Their unconventional styles and⁢ fearless approach have proven effective in ‍past tournaments, ⁢potentially allowing⁣ them to make a important impact on this challenging ⁣layout.

Get ready for a golfing paradise expansion as the visionary developers behind the renowned Bandon Dunes Golf Resort in Oregon set their sights on Florida for their next masterpiece.

Enter Bandon Dunes Florida, a forthcoming gem set on a sprawling 600-acre plot at the scenic junction of CR-715 and Interstate 4 in Polk County, Florida. This prime location, once earmarked for a community project that never came to fruition, is now destined to become home to an exceptional golfing experience.

Mark your calendars for 2024, when Bandon Dunes Florida is set to unveil its splendor as the latest addition to the illustrious Bandon Dunes family. With this new venture, Florida will soon boast its very own chapter in the grand legacy of Bandon Dunes golfing excellence.

The masterminds behind the design are none other than the acclaimed duo of Bill Coore and Ben Crenshaw, renowned for their exceptional work on Bandon Dunes, Pacific Dunes, and Old Macdonald in Oregon. Their expertise promises a links-style paradise complete with undulating fairways, charming pot bunkers, and expansive greens. What’s more, the course will cater to golfers of all levels with a range of tee box options, ensuring a memorable experience for every player.

Scottie Scheffler and Nelly Korda, the world’s top-ranked golfers, share a key trait: emotional control. Amidst the pressure-cooker environment of the PGA and LPGA Tours, both athletes maintain a remarkable ability to keep their emotions in check. Scheffler, known for his unflappable demeanor, credits meditation for helping him stay calm under pressure. “It’s all about finding a way to stay present and focused,” he says. Korda, too, emphasizes the importance of emotional regulation, attributing her success to her ability to “let go of mistakes” and stay focused on the task at hand. Their resilience showcases the critical role of mental fortitude in elite sports.
